1. Conversion Speed

  • Test conditions: Downloading an entire album containing 15 songs (total duration: 54 mins & 6 secs).
  • Actual performance: The actual download time was approximately 86 seconds on Windows 11. That said, the actual download speed during our testing was approximately 38x. Overall batch processing performance was stable with very few instances of buffering.

While real-world speed falls slightly short of the claimed 40x, it remains impressively fast. Actual performance depends on network conditions. A stable, high-speed connection will get you closer to the advertised rate.

Part 4. Pricing & Trial Limits

Trial Limits: The trial version of TuneCable Spotify Downloader currently only downloads the first minute of the song. Other tools such as tag editor, format converter, and audio editor are available for free. To unlock the full version, you need to purchase their plans.

Pricing: TuneCable Spotify Downloader currently offers annual and lifetime plans. Specific pricing is as follows:

Plan Pricing Note
Annual Plan $44.95 ~$3.75 / Month
Lifetime Plan $89.9 Lifetime free updates

Is TuneCable Spotify Downloader Safe and Free from Viruses?

Before we put TuneCable to the test, we looked into what users were saying about TuneCable Spotify Downloader. The most common concern we encountered was whether the software is safe and virus-free. Here's what we found during the testing:

  • VirusTotal scan: We used VirusTotal to scan the installation package (exe, dmg & apk), and the results were 0/70, 0/60, and 0/67, indicating no viruses or Trojans.
  • No bundled software: During the installation process, we found no third-party malware, browser plugins, or unwanted pop-up ads.
  • Spotify account safety: While testing the software, we found a few user reports on review platforms about potential account bans. The test accounts we used (including Free and Premium accounts) functioned normally, and we have not received any official warning emails so far. Additionally, based on customer service responses and user feedback, TuneCable's backup and restore feature provides a certain level of data security for their Spotify libraries.
